Mounds View City Council May 14, 2012 <br />Regular Meeting Page 2 <br /> <br /> C. 2011 Audit Presentation, Aaron Nielsen, CPA, Principal at MMKR Certified 1 <br />Public Accountant 2 <br /> 3 <br />Aaron Nielson, Partner with MMKR, thanked the Council for their time this evening and 4 <br />presented the 2011 audit in detail. He commented the City of Mounds View had received 5 <br />recognition from the MnGFOA for excellence in financial reporting in 2010. Mr. Nielson 6 <br />discussed the elimination of the levy reduction fund. He summarized the management report 7 <br />further and commented on the importance of the City monitoring and evaluating the utility rates. 8 <br />He then asked for questions or comments from the Council. 9 <br /> 10 <br />Council Member Mueller questioned how many invoices were sampled throughout the audit. 11 <br />Mr. Nielson stated a sample of 26 invoices was reviewed. 12 <br /> 13 <br />Mayor Flaherty thanked Mr. Nielson for his presentation this evening and a special thanks to 14 <br />Finance Director Beer and the finance department for their dedicated service to the City. 15 <br /> 16 <br />7. COUNCIL BUSINESS 17 <br />A. 7:05 p.m. Public Hearing, Resolution 7938, Consider Approval of an On Sale 18 <br />Intoxicating Liquor License for Moe’s located at 2400 County Highway 10. 19 <br /> 20 <br />Assistant City Administrator Crane stated in accordance with City Code all liquor licenses were 21 <br />required to have a public hearing. She indicated the public hearing for Moe’s would have to be 22 <br />continued as the City had not received an application or fees. The application was sent certified 23 <br />mail to the owner of Moe’s and this paperwork was signed for. The fees were due on May 7th. 24 <br />Staff sent another letter to the owner extending the deadline to May 23rd. She recommended the 25 <br />Council open the public hearing to allow for comment and postpone action until Tuesday, May 26 <br />29th. 27 <br /> 28 <br />Mayor Flaherty opened the public hearing at 7:22 p.m. 29 <br /> 30 <br />MOTION/SECOND: Mueller/Stigney. To Continue the Public Hearing for the On Sale 31 <br />Intoxicating Liquor License for Moe’s located at 2400 County Highway 10 until Tuesday, May 32 <br />29, 2012. 33 <br /> 34 <br /> Ayes – 5 Nays – 0 Motion carried. 35 <br /> 36 <br />B. 7:10 p.m. Public Hearing, Resolution 7939, Consider Approval of an On Sale 37 <br />Intoxicating Liquor License for Mermaid Acquisition Group, Inc., (doing 38 <br />business as The Mermaid) located at 2200 County Highway 10. 39 <br /> 40 <br />Assistant City Administrator Crane stated this was a public hearing for The Mermaid’s 41 <br />intoxicating liquor license. Proper notice was sent out by the City to surrounding properties 42 <br />within 300 feet of The Mermaid and published in the City’s official newspaper. She indicated 43 <br />property taxes were current, along with all City utilities and the Mounds View Police and Fire 44 <br />Department issued a satisfactory report.
